Transaction 2eb68f3f7848b394a0549f354354c89ac433839104e78e30218fb70003855973

1 Input
2 Outputs
  • 2eb68f3f7848b394a0549f354354c89ac433839104e78e30218fb70003855973:0
  • value  6036
    address  3ME4zjKJw3oULTcbV5s1JmnhYoq6r2DA4C
  • 2eb68f3f7848b394a0549f354354c89ac433839104e78e30218fb70003855973:1
  • value  252992
    address  34QeqjfkJ4KzZTAvoMNQTLyhDFjutFJB7r